MATLAB ヘルプ センター
クラス: io.reader 名前空間: io
シミュレーション データ インスペクターに登録されたすべてのカスタム ファイル リーダーを返す
readers = io.reader.getRegisteredFileReaders
readers = io.reader.getRegisteredFileReaders はシミュレーション データ インスペクターに登録されたすべてのカスタム ファイル リーダーを示す string の配列を返します。
readers
すべて展開する
シミュレーション データ インスペクターに登録されたカスタム ファイル リーダー。string の配列として返されます。
Static
true
メソッドの属性の詳細については、メソッドの属性を参照してください。
この例では、カスタム ファイル リーダーをシミュレーション データ インスペクターに登録する方法、正常に登録されたことを確認する方法、ファイル リーダーを登録解除する方法を説明します。
カスタム ファイル リーダーの登録
この例ではファイル リーダー ExcelFirstColumnTime を登録します。カスタム ファイル リーダーの作成方法を示す例については、カスタム ファイル リーダーを使用したデータのインポートを参照してください。その名が示すように、この例のカスタム ファイル リーダーは Microsoft® Excel® ファイルをサポートしています。拡張子が .xlsx と .xls のリーダーを登録します。
ExcelFirstColumnTime
registerFileReader(ExcelFirstColumnTimeReader, [".xlsx" ".xls"]);
カスタム リーダー登録の検証
カスタム リーダーの登録を検証するには、io.reader.getRegisteredFileReaders メソッドまたは io.reader.getSupportedReadersForFile メソッドを使用できます。
io.reader.getRegisteredFileReaders
io.reader.getSupportedReadersForFile
io.reader.getRegisteredFileReaders は登録されたすべてのカスタム ファイル リーダーの名前が含まれる string 配列を返します。
ans = "ExcelFirstColumnTimeReader"
io.reader.getSupportedReadersForFile メソッドを使用して特定のファイルに対するすべてのリーダー オプションを確認することもできます。返された string 配列内の built-in オプションはシミュレーション データ インスペクターに組み込み Excel ファイル リーダーがあることを示します。
built-in
io.reader.getSupportedReadersForFile('CustomFile.xlsx')
ans = 1×2 string "ExcelFirstColumnTimeReader" "built-in"
カスタム ファイル リーダーの登録解除
カスタム ファイル リーダーを登録解除するには、unregisterFileReader メソッドを使用します。MATLAB® セッションを閉じると、すべてのカスタム リーダーが登録解除されます。
unregisterFileReader
unregisterFileReader(ExcelFirstColumnTimeReader, [".xlsx" ".xls"])
R2020b で導入
Simulink.sdi.createRun
registerFileReader
You clicked a link that corresponds to this MATLAB command:
Run the command by entering it in the MATLAB Command Window. Web browsers do not support MATLAB commands.
Web サイトの選択
Web サイトを選択すると、翻訳されたコンテンツにアクセスし、地域のイベントやサービスを確認できます。現在の位置情報に基づき、次のサイトの選択を推奨します:
また、以下のリストから Web サイトを選択することもできます。
最適なサイトパフォーマンスの取得方法
中国のサイト (中国語または英語) を選択することで、最適なサイトパフォーマンスが得られます。その他の国の MathWorks のサイトは、お客様の地域からのアクセスが最適化されていません。
南北アメリカ
ヨーロッパ
アジア太平洋地域
最寄りの営業オフィスへのお問い合わせ